#877b24 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#877b24 is composed of 52.9% red, 48.2%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.9% magenta, 73.3%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 52.7 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 33.5%. #877b24 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ff648 with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#877b24 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
The hexadecimal color #877b24 has RGB values of R:135, G:123,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.73,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8878884.
